Ireland plays a strategically important role in the global semiconductor industry, acting as both a manufacturing hub and a centre for research, design and innovation. For more than four decades, leading multinational companies have established major operations in Ireland, creating a deeply embedded ecosystem that spans chip design, wafer fabrication, advanced packaging and equipment manufacturing.

The country’s strength lies in its combination of technical talent, strong university–industry collaboration and a stable, pro-enterprise policy environment. Ireland is home to thousands of semiconductor professionals and supports a vibrant network of indigenous firms alongside global leaders.

Significant public investment in research infrastructure and skills development, aligned with European initiatives such as the Chips Act, further enhances Ireland’s position. With growing demand driven by AI, data centres, automotive electrification and advanced communications, Ireland’s integrated ecosystem enables it to contribute at every stage of the value chain.

As global supply chains evolve, Ireland’s expertise, talent pipeline and innovation capacity ensure it remains a vital player in shaping the future of semiconductor technology.
